- Log in to Your MyChart Account
How to Log in to MyChart Web Browser: In your web browser, enter the address of your healthcare organization's MyChart website and access the login page Enter your MyChart username and password, and click Sign In Mobile App: Download the MyChart mobile app from the Google Play Store (for Android) or the App Store (for Apple iOS)
- MyChart | MyChart is Epic
MyChart lets you see your medications, test results, upcoming appointments, medical bills, price estimates, and more all in one place, even if you've been seen at multiple healthcare organizations
